Tinig Foundation is the philanthropic entity created to support a student-initiated a cappella choir that welcomes members of all backgrounds and experience levels with a love for singing.
Tinig Foundation’s purpose is to support organizations that…
… celebrate Filipino arts through rehearsals, cultural workshops, and performances…
… produce and facilitate events that strengthen and showcase our organization…
… and promote Filipino culture and community activities within UCLA and beyond…
This corporation is a Nonprofit Public Benefit Corporation and is not organized for the private gain of any person. It is organized under the Nonprofit Public Benefit Corporation Law for Public purposes.
The purposes of Tinig Foundation shall be limited to charitable purposes. These bylaws do not expressly empower any member of Tinig Foundation to engage, otherwise than as an insubstantial part of your activities, in activities that in themselves are not in furtherance of one or more exempt purposes.
This corporation is organized and operated exclusively for the purposes set forth within the meaning of Internal Revenue Code section 501(c)(3).
No substantial part of the activities of this corporation shall consist of carrying on propaganda, or otherwise attempting to influence legislation, and this corporation shall not participate or intervene in any political campaign (including the publishing or distribution of statements) on behalf of any candidate for public office.
The property of this corporation is irrevocably dedicated to the purposes set forth herein and no part of the net income or assets of this corporation shall ever inure to the benefit of any director, officer or member thereof or to the benefit of any private person.
Upon the dissolution or winding up of this corporation, its assets remaining after payment, or provision for payment, of all debts and liabilities of this corporation shall be distributed to a nonprofit fund, foundation or corporation which is organized and operated exclusively for charitable, educational and/or religious purposes and which has established its tax-exempt status under Internal Revenue Code section 501(c)(3).
Notwithstanding any of the above statements of purpose and powers, this corporation shall not, except to an insubstantial degree, engage in any activities or exercise any powers that are not in furtherance of the specific purpose of this corporation.
